Council Member Biography

Hans Linhardt is the President at LTDI. Dr. Linhardt has over 50 years of experience in the aerospace, defense, industrial gases, LNG, petrochemical, refinery, refrigeration, rotating machinery (gas, steam, wind turbines, process expanders, compressors, pumps and fans for air-cushion vehicles) and power industries. His expertise ranges from cryogenic to high temperature processes including Gasification Combined Cycle (IGCC) and global LNG chain as well as alternate and/or renewable energy. Before founding LTDI, Dr. Linhardt worked for Airco, Ford Motor Company, Sundstrand Aviation, and Institute for Machine Elements & Gear Research, MTU Munich. He holds a PE license from the State of California. Dr. Linhardt holds an ME degree from Caltech, MS from MTU Munich, and PhD-ME (Dr.-Ing) from RWTU Aachen. He has received 15 patents. Dr. Linhardt is a life member of the Caltech Associates and has presented energy issues before the US Congress. He has also served as an Expert Witness. (This is me - Update Profile)
